STIPULATION and ORDER signed by District Judge Kimberly J. Mueller on 05/02/16 ORDERING that the ruling on the 39 Motion for Summary Judgment will be DELAYED until after 06/01/16 to provide the parties adequate time to conclude a mediation of thi s matter. In the event the parties require additional time to resolve their settlement negotiations, they shall file a further stipulation with the court no later than 7 calendar days after the conclusion of their scheduled mediation explaining why good cause exists to further delay the court's ruling on defendant's motion for summary judgment. Plaintiff Nathan Lenard (“Plaintiff”) and Defendant The Sherwin-Williams Company
(“Defendant”) submit the following stipulation to delay the Court’s ruling on Defendant’s Motion
3 for Summary Judgment.
4
On February 12, 2016, Defendant filed its Motion for Summary Judgment (“MSJ”) (Dkt.
5 No. 39.) On February 26, 2016, Plaintiff filed his Opposition to the MSJ. (Dkt. No. 40.) On March
6 4, 2016, Defendant filed its Reply in support of its MSJ. (Dkt. No. 41.)
7
On March 11, 2016, the Court heard oral argument on Defendant’s MSJ. Subsequently, the
8 parties began discussing a potential pretrial resolution of this matter. The parties have scheduled a
9 mediation for May 18, 2016. The parties will promptly notify the court following the mediation on
10 May 18, 2016 as to whether the parties have reached a tentative or formal agreement to resolve the
11 matter.
12
In light of the parties’ scheduled mediation date, the parties respectfully request that the
13 Court stay any decision on Sherwin Williams’ pending motion for summary judgment until after
14 June 1, 2016.
